Consultancy Opportunities for Evaluation Specialists

The Australian Agency for International Development (AusAID) is creating a
data base of evaluation specialists with developing country experience,
available at short notice to perform short term evaluation exercises both in
Australia and overseas.  Only citizens or permanent residents of Australia
or New Zealand are eligible for inclusion on the data base.  Consultants
should note that inclusion on the data base does not guarantee work with AusAID.

Interested people should submit to AusAID a tightly focussed CV of no more
than four pages addressing the following

qualifications
evaluation skills and experience
small tram leadership skills and experience
report writing and editing skills
experience of working in developing countries
negotiation skills with stockholders both within Australia and overseas
language abilities - indicate level of competence written and spoken
